Model: Yamaha DG80 112A

Amplifier: Transistor

Power: 80 Watts RMS

HP: Celestion Vintage

Number of channels: 1

Connector: Jacks 6.35 for both inputs and guitar effects loop, XLR, Input / Output MIDI.

Effects: Several Intgr effects (tremolo, chorus, tape echo, speaker simulator ...)

Modlisations: 8 (2 clean, 2 crunch, overdrive 2, 2 lead, fully paramtrables)
